How much time/work is involved?

  • Rep training session at Murrayfield Stadium on Wednesday 3 October (10am-4pm)
  • 2 Student Council meetings a year
  • 3 Staff Student Liaison Meetings a year
  • Ongoing dialogue with classmates
  • Reporting on actions
